Located right in front of the Left Bank and just a few steps away from the Louvre and Le Marais lies Cheval Blanc Paris — a luxury haven with a strong sense of art deco encapsulating French heritage.

With just 72 rooms available, this prestigious hotel spares no effort into making your stay one to remember. Each room offers a different view of the city, including the Riverbank, The Louvre and the Eiffel Tower.

Away from the bustling city, guests can choose to relax at the Dior Spa, take a dip in their one-of-a-kind curved infinity pool with artisan mosaics handcrafted by Michael Maye or indulge in a culinary experience in one of their five restaurants, in which two were awarded Michelin stars.

For a luxury treatment in Europe’s most charming city, the Cheval Blanc Paris is one to look out for.

An Eiffel Tower view

Just like the movies, Shangri-La offers a private balcony with a grandiose view of the Eiffel Tower for a romantic getaway. As a former residence of Prince Roland Bonaparte, this regal establishment embodies Art Nouveau architecture and Parisian hospitality. 

During your stay, indulge in France's only Chinese Michelin-star restaurant, Shang Palace or explore rare botanical spirits at Bar Botaniste, a cocktail bar with a large menu of cocktail creations and liquors.

The hotel also offers a first-class fitness center, the largest indoor swimming pool among Parisian palaces and a spa set in the former old stables of Prince Roland. Rated 5 stars by Forbes Travel Guide, this might just be the closest thing you’ll get to a regal treatment.

Best for art enthusiasts

Devoting themselves to the work of great French artists and writers comes Maison Proust, a chic hotel founded by two passionate art and antique collectors. From stained glass to chandeliers, every piece of furniture and art display holds a unique story.

Each room shows a display of valuable paintings. For example, the Princess Mathilde Junior Suite pays homage to Leonardo Gasser’s work, Dans l’atelier du peintre while the Édouard Manet Junior Suite showcases the L’ami Manet by Augustin Feyen-Perrin, a prominent artist in the 1800s.

Their spa is also an artful experience on its own. Inspired by the Orientalism of Aunt Léonie’s salon, the spa is set to a Moroccan feel with a ten-meter swimming pool held together by elegantly tiled columns, a steam room and three treatment suites.

A magical stay

Turn fairytales into reality with the Disney Hotel. Elegantly decorated to kickstart your magical journey, this five-star hotel is the perfect stay for a family getaway. With a dedicated entrance to Disneyland Park and a shopping delivery service, you’ll get the Disney princess treatment your entire stay.

Experience a fine dining experience unlike any other when you dine at La Table de Lumière, where you’ll enjoy a meal alongside Disney princess characters and their princes. Then, unwind at their high-end fitness suite and meditation and yoga space.

Each room is tastefully decorated with Disney artwork, beautiful wallpapers and comfortable beds. 

The best part? Disneyland is just a blissful walk away.

A boutique experience

Just a two-minute walk from the Champs-Elysees and the Arc de Triomphe lies the timeless elegance of Hotel Raphael. This traditional hotel in Paris was built in 1925 and is a reflection of roaring twenties Parisian glamour.

If you’re visiting around June to September, enjoy cocktails at the infamous La Terrasse, a rooftop bar with breathtaking views of Paris’ famous landmarks including the Eiffel Tower. The hotel also has another restaurant bar that remains open all year round, serving delectable French gastronomy. 

When it comes to their room and suites, they’re decorated in Louis XVI’s style and feature period details like traditional tapestries, authentic furniture and wooden wardrobes. They even have conference and banquet rooms if you plan on celebrating a joyous occasion

Best for couples

Whether you’re on a honeymoon or simply looking for a romantic getaway with your favorite person, Hôtel Barrière Fouquet's Paris sets the right setting for lovers. Located at the crossroads of the Champs-Elysées and Avenue George V, the hotel has everything couples need.

Take a dip in the private pool beneath the Champs-Élysées surrounded by ancient sculptures and paintings or dine in the cozy settings of Le Joy and indulge in modern cuisine created exclusively from seasonal ingredients.
